Term life insurance: Term life insurance stands as one of the simplest and most fundamental forms of insurance available. Unlike other life insurance plans, the premium of term insurance is cheaper and focuses solely on providing coverage, without any additional investment or money-back components.
Here are some important factors to bear in mind when considering a term life insurance policy:
Opt for basic coverageTerm insurance pays a lump sum when the insured passes away. It's advisable to choose the basic version, allowing the individual to invest the remaining funds in other options like mutual funds for growth and capital appreciation.
Evaluate add-on ridersThere are different riders available, each covering a specific risk. For example, an accidental death rider offers extra coverage for death resulting from an accident. Choose riders carefully as they increase the premium cost.

Top things to knowProvide accurate health informationAlways provide accurate health details, including whether you smoke, have significant health conditions, or have had surgeries. It's crucial to also accurately disclose family health history. Hiding or providing incorrect information during policy purchase is a major reason for claim rejection.
Select a reliable insurerSelect a well-established insurance company with a long-standing presence in the market and a strong track record of settling claims efficiently.
Inform family membersThe insured should inform their family members and chosen nominee about the term policy and where to find the policy documents.
Consider premium costs- Premiums are lower at a younger age, so consider getting life cover once you start earning to secure maximum coverage.
- Be cautious of advertisements promising low daily premiums for substantial coverage, as these may only apply to younger age groups.
